In this paper we consider numerical simulation of incompressible viscous flow in a infinite slip channel. Local artificial boundary conditions at an artificial boundary are derived by the continuity of velocity and normal stress at the segment artificial boundary. The the original problem is reduced to a boundary value problem on a bounded computational domain. Numerical example shows that our artificial boundary conditions are very effective.
